Check out our Astro News for June!

Winter skies are putting on a spectacular show this June. From a dazzling close encounter between Venus and Jupiter to the arrival of the winter solstice and breathtaking views of the Milky Way arching overhead, there is plenty for skywatchers to enjoy. This month's Astro News also explores the fascinating southern constellation Musca, home to exotic objects including a black hole system and striking planetary nebulae. Whether you're an experienced observer or simply enjoy looking up, June offers some memorable celestial sights.

Cyber Security for Small Businesses Series
Talk 3: Email & Account Security

Join us for the third session in our Cyber Security for Small Businesses talk series, designed specifically for all Namibians who want practical, non-technical guidance that can be applied immediately.

📅 Tuesday, 28 April 2026
🕖 19:00
📍 Namibia Scientific Society, Windhoek
This event will also be streamed via Zoom: https://zoom.us/j/8023841980

This week in our Cyber Security Series we’re focusing on Email and Account Security, exploring why email is the main entry point for cyber attacks and how to better protect yourself by spotting phishing attempts, handling links and attachments safely, and strengthening your passwords and account security habits. Andrew Fordred will present the session and will include practical, real-world guidance you can apply immediately.

Southern Namibia Tour | 31 May – 13 June 2026

Join us on an unforgettable journey through Southern Namibia. A region where striking landscapes and rich history are deeply connected. From vast desert plains and rugged mountains to the life-giving Orange River, this excursion offers insight into both the natural forces that shaped the land and the people who adapted to it over time.

Discover the resilience of indigenous communities, explore fascinating geological formations and fossil sites, and learn more about the historical battles and conflicts in the area. This tour brings together nature, history, and culture for a truly enriching experience.
